Jump to content
Fórum Script Brasil
  • 0

Atualizar sem refresh automaticamente


joersbrasil

Question

Pra facilitar a vida de vocês estou postando uma ferramenta muito útil a todos.

Este script faz com que carregue automaticamente sem recarregar a página os dados de um banco de dados qualquer.

Para isto basta carregar o arquivo apropriado.

É igual ao recurso do facebook carrega os posts automaticamente.

Qualquer dúvidas fale comigo em: joersbrasil@gmail.com

<html>

<style>
body{margin: 0px;}
</style>
<body>

<script type="text/javascript">
function Ajax(){
var xmlHttp;
    try{    
        xmlHttp=new XMLHttpRequest();// Firefox, Opera 8.0+, Safari
    }
    catch (e){
        try{
            xmlHttp=new ActiveXObject("Msxml2.XMLHTTP"); // Internet Explorer
        }
        catch (e){
            try{
                x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
            }
            catch (e){
                alert("No AJAX!?");
                return false;
            }
        }
    }

xmlHttp.onreadystatechange=function(){
    if(xmlHttp.readyState==4){
        document.getElementById('ReloadThis').innerHTML=xmlHttp.responseText;
        setTimeout('Ajax()',990);
    }
}
xmlHttp.open("GET","Seu_arquivo_aqui",true);
xmlHttp.send(null);
}

window.onload=function(){
    setTimeout('Ajax()',990);
}
</script>

<div id="ReloadThis"></div>

</body>
</html>

Edited by Jonathan Queiroz
Adicionar tags (Jonathan)
Link to comment
Share on other sites

1 answer to this question

Recommended Posts

  • 0

:wacko: ola amigo td bom? Gostei muito do script, trabalho a pouco tempo com ajax que depois de tanto esforço procurando e sem resposta vim para o scriptbrasil que tem min ajudado muito, quero pedir o seguinte...

Estou com uma dúvida referente ao ajax que não sei se uso ajax ou jquery, no meu script tenho uma div que usa um jquery e por isso não posso usar ajax get ou include nesta div do jquery, então preciso que está div carregue a todo instante para mostrar os novos resultados do mysql, preciso que atualize somente a div com o codigo de resultados do mysql, sem que pegue via get de outra página. Será que isso é possível? Como posso fazer? Desde já muito obrigado scriptbrasil!!! Tentarei também em outros tópicos!!! :wub: hehehe

:wacko: ola amigo td bom? Gostei muito do script, trabalho a pouco tempo com ajax que depois de tanto esforço procurando e sem resposta vim para o scriptbrasil que tem min ajudado muito, quero pedir o seguinte...

Estou com uma dúvida referente ao ajax que não sei se uso ajax ou jquery, no meu script tenho uma div que usa um jquery e por isso não posso usar ajax get ou include nesta div do jquery, então preciso que está div carregue a todo instante para mostrar os novos resultados do mysql, preciso que atualize somente a div com o codigo de resultados do mysql, sem que pegue via get de outra página. Será que isso é possível? Como posso fazer? Desde já muito obrigado scriptbrasil!!! Tentarei também em outros tópicos!!! :wub: hehehe

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.



  • Forum Statistics

    • Total Topics
      152.2k
    • Total Posts
      652k
×
×
  • Create New...